Notes

Issued between 1968-74, this early issue version contains:
’Zebra-striped Land-Rover with an intact circular ‘LIONS OF LONGLEAT’ label on the bonnet. Opened hatch on the cab roof shows the keeper complete with the (usually missing!) rifle. Shiny cast wheels with suspension.

Also included is the plastic lion’s den, correct with two male lions, one female lion. All three are fixed in place with the little sticky pads applied to the polystyrene plinth and den. Three portions of meat and a red barrel are also still present. So the full complement of accessories!
The polystyrene plinth looks clean and fresh. Very small piece missing.
The card box is crisp and clean. Vibrantly-coloured, undamaged card.

Pristine colourful card backdrop. Intact smooth original cellophane. Only the most minor wear.

Notably, this example comes complete with the original, very fresh and bright detachable header card/retailer card.
